No traffic road cycling routes around Bronte traverse a landscape shaped by volcanic activity and historical settlements in Sicily, Italy. The region features significant elevation changes, with routes climbing towards Mount Etna's slopes and passing through areas with rocky outcrops and dense vegetation. Cyclists can expect challenging ascents and rewarding descents, often with views of the surrounding volcanic terrain and historical structures. The area is characterized by its rugged, mountainous profile, offering varied gradients for road cyclists.

There are over 10 dedicated no-traffic road cycling routes around Bronte, offering a variety of challenges for cyclists. These routes are designed to provide a serene and focused riding experience away from vehicular traffic.
The no-traffic road cycling routes around Bronte feature diverse and often challenging terrain. You can expect significant ascents and descents, with routes like Sapienza Hut – Rifugio Sapienza Parking loop featuring over 1400 meters of elevation gain. The landscape is characterized by its volcanic origins and mountainous areas, providing both strenuous climbs and rewarding views.
Yes, Bronte offers several challenging no-traffic road cycling routes suitable for experienced riders. For instance, the Rifugio Ariel – Norman Castle of Adrano loop is classified as difficult, covering over 52 km with more than 1300 meters of elevation gain. Another demanding option is the Norman Castle of Adrano – Climb to Adrano loop, which also presents a significant climbing challenge.
The routes around Bronte offer stunning natural features, particularly those related to Mount Etna. You can encounter highlights such as the Summit Craters of Mount Etna, the Laghetto Crater, and the Silvestri Inferior Craters. Additionally, there are picturesque lakes like Lake Trearie and Lake Maulazzo that can be explored in the wider region.
Absolutely. Many routes pass by or offer views of historical landmarks. The Madonna della Roccia – Norman Castle of Adrano loop, for example, includes the historic Norman Castle of Adrano. The region is rich in history, with ancient structures and charming towns dotting the landscape.
While specific weather conditions can vary, the spring and autumn months generally offer the most pleasant temperatures for road cycling around Bronte. Summers can be quite hot, especially at lower elevations, while winter can bring colder temperatures and potentially snow at higher altitudes, particularly near Mount Etna.
Yes, the majority of the no-traffic road cycling routes around Bronte are designed as loops. This allows cyclists to start and finish at the same point, making logistics simpler. An example is the extensive Norman Castle of Adrano – Norman Castle of Adrano loop, which covers over 100 km.
